Meaning

Definitions

adjective

  1. offering little or no hope

    “the future looked black”

adjective

  1. providing no shelter or sustenance

    “bare rocky hills”

adjective

  1. unpleasantly cold and damp

    “bleak winds of the North Atlantic”
